如何在Gmail登录按钮上添加事件处理程序,以便我可以将用户名和密码存储到本地数据库中?

时间:2014-01-07 20:05:02

标签: javascript google-chrome-extension

form.addEventlistener("submit",
function()
{
    var data = form.elements["Passwd"].value;
    evt.preventDefault();
    chrome.extension.sendRequest({'data':data},
        function(response)
        {
            alert(response);
        });
});
  

上面的代码在内容script.js中,它在signIn按钮上调用一个事件。

function onRequest(request, sender, sendResponse)
{
    sendResponse('password field found'+request.data);
};
  上面的

是在background.js中,它接收来自contentscript.js的消息

var signup = document.getElementById('signIn');
signup.addEventlistener('onclick', 
    function(evt)
    {
        var val = document.getElementById('Passwd').value;
        evt.preventDefault();
        alert(document.getElementById('Passwd').value);
        chrome.extension.sendRequest({'data':val},
             function(response)
             {
                 alert(response);
             }
    });
  

在contentscript.js中的signIn按钮上添加了一个事件,但它无效。

0 个答案:

没有答案